The Sleeping Giant Tavern is a ramshackle alehouse located on the southern edge of Phandalin. Known for its foul ale, foul-mouthed patrons, and the occasional brawl, it has become the unofficial headquarters of the Redbrands — the gang that once terrorized the town.

Despite its sordid reputation, the Sleeping Giant remains a cornerstone of local gossip, trade, and criminal activity.
The tavern’s warped sign depicts a sleeping hill giant with a tankard in hand — though most locals joke that the image looks more drunk than asleep.
Ownership
The tavern is run by **Grista**, a stout and perpetually scowling dwarf woman with no patience for nonsense. While she claims neutrality, she tolerated the Redbrands’ presence as long as they paid for their drinks (and didn’t smash *too* much furniture).
Rumors persist that she has quiet ties to the Zhentarim, explaining why the Redbrands were allowed to use her establishment as a base of operations.
